How To Fix R7887 - Time characteristic &1 must be in the validity table


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: R7 - BW: Data basis

  • Message number: 887

  • Message text: Time characteristic &1 must be in the validity table

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message R7887 - Time characteristic &1 must be in the validity table ?

    The SAP error message R7887 indicates that a time characteristic (such as a date or time period) specified in your data does not exist in the validity table for that characteristic. This typically occurs in the context of time-dependent data, where the system expects certain time characteristics to be defined and valid.

    Cause:

    1. Missing Entry in Validity Table: The time characteristic you are trying to use is not defined in the corresponding validity table. This could happen if the characteristic was not created or if it was deleted.
    2. Incorrect Time Characteristic: The time characteristic being referenced may be incorrect or misspelled.
    3. Data Consistency Issues: There may be inconsistencies in the data being processed, such as trying to use a time characteristic that is outside the defined validity period.

    Solution:

    1. Check Validity Table: Verify that the time characteristic exists in the validity table. You can do this by navigating to the relevant transaction in SAP (e.g., using transaction codes like SE11 for Data Dictionary) and checking the entries in the validity table.
    2. Create or Update Entry: If the time characteristic is missing, you may need to create a new entry in the validity table or update an existing one to include the required time characteristic.
    3. Correct Data Input: Ensure that the data being processed is correct and that the time characteristic is spelled correctly and is within the valid range.
    4. Consult Documentation: Review the relevant SAP documentation or configuration guides for the specific module you are working with to ensure that you are following the correct procedures for defining time characteristics.
